SolSmart is a national designation program that helps local governments produce clean energy locally, which leads to energy independence, clean air and lower energy costs. The program provides no-cost technical assistance to support jurisdictions, increase their knowledge, meet community challenges. . Cities and local communities across the country are recognizing that renewable energy sources such as solar energy can help meet increasing energy demand, boost local economic development, create sustainable jobs, and enhance energy reliability. What are the requirements for solar glass
Industry standards require a minimum of 91%–92%, while premium AR-coated solar module glass can reach 94% or higher. Includes wind load, snow load, and hail resistance testing. The following are some common solar panel glass requirements: Light transmittance: Solar panel glass must have a high degree of light transmittance to ensure that sunlight can. . The glass used in solar panels, often referred to as solar glass or photovoltaic (PV) glass, must meet certain requirements to ensure the optimal performance and durability of the solar panel.
